I am Helner, 23, a proud Kamayo from Surigao del Sur. Bong is my nickname, but you can call me “Ner”. I have just recently practiced my profession and am now two-year in service—1 year at a State University, and also a year and counting at a Public Secondary School

Kita mayo ang Lamdag (We are the light). I have always considered the teachers to be the bearers of a torch. We are the light that illuminates the lives of many; the light that gives knowledge; and the light that radiates hope.

Noblest but underrated—that’s how most people see our profession. Lest people forget, we truly are the professional makers.

Paninguha Duyog Paningkamot

With numerous paths to be taken, I chose to walk the path of the noble professionals—teachers. I went to Philippine Normal University-Mindanao, the Country’s National Center for Teacher Education, and took up Bachelor in Science Education with Specialization in Physics.

The four-year stay was never easy. It made me question my strengths and made me think if I am fit for my dream profession. Nonetheless, with hard work, I survived and graduated with flying colors.

Breakouts? I’ve had many. Sleepless nights? Those were countless. The thing is, I am now a TEACHER.
